Factors to Select the Best Nursing College

Selecting the correct nursing college is a vital choice that will impact your future healthcare career.

Here is a step-by-step guide for picking the best nursing colleges that align with your career aims.

1. Accreditation & Program Approval at the Best Nursing Colleges

In the first step, check if a school is qualified by a national organisation such as CCNE and ACEN

  • National Accreditation: You have to confirm that the program has accreditation from national organizations such as CCNE or ACEN. This will ensure quality education while studying at the best nursing colleges. Hence, it increases the chances of transferring to the best colleges for nurse practitioner programs in the future.
  • State Board Approval: No, ensure the curriculum is accepted by the state board of nursing. So that you can sit for the licensure examination upon completion of the program.

2. Student Outcomes and Pass Rates at the Best Colleges

Reputable nursing colleges report excellent student outcomes, like retention rates and pass percentages.

  • First-Time Pass Rates: The superior colleges that blend quality and quantity report a first-time pass rate of 85% or higher in the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X). This is usually a reliable indication of how prepared graduates are to practice nursing. Moreover, it is advisable you have to choose a program that has a pass rate of 90% or more for the past five years.
  • Graduation and Job Placement: The right college has high graduation rates and excellent job placement within six months of graduation. It is best to choose a program with a pass rate of 90% or above over the last five years.

3. Clinical Training & Facilities at the Top Nursing Colleges

Good colleges provide extensive training to students through affiliations with medical facilities and simulation laboratories.

  • Hospital Affiliations: The right college has affiliations with hospitals and other healthcare organizations, giving students access to different clinical experiences. Such as those in pediatrics, intensive care, and mental health.
  • Simulation Laboratories: You must choose a college that includes simulation laboratories in its As a result, this allows students to obtain the required clinical experience. Whereas performing various procedures using advanced mannequins.

4. Affordability and Support Services at the Perfect Nursing Colleges

Finally, the right school provides quality education, and it makes sure that students can easily meet the tuition fees.

  • Scholarships and Learner Support: Students should compare the total payment for tuition and lab fees at different nursing schools. Also, they must identify those that offer various forms of support, including scholarships and lab assistance.
  • Hybrid, Accelerated or Traditional Programs: Lastly, the best nursing colleges offer hybrid, accelerated, and traditional courses to suit individual student needs. So, it is essential to choose the most suitable program type based on personal preferences and circumstances.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Is accreditation important when choosing a nursing college?

The short answer is yes, because seeking institutions that offer national accreditation to nursing programs such as CCNE and ACEN is essential.

Q2: What should an interested student look out for concerning the nursing schools’ NCLEX first-time pass rate?

The answer to this question is quite straightforward, as only the best nursing colleges usually report having over 85% first-time NCLEX pass rates.

Q3: Is the location of the nursing college important?

The location can be relevant for several reasons, including clinical placements, employment opportunities after graduation, and general living expenses.

Q4: Do nursing colleges provide any form of financial aid/scholarships?

Most nursing schools offer a variety of scholarships, aids, and grants to help students with their education expenses if eligible.

Q5: What specializations do nursing colleges offer?

There is a long list of specializations one can choose from when studying at a nursing school, and these can range from adult nursing to mental health nursing, among many others.
